How to solve Quordle effectively

  • Start with strong openers:
    Use two starting words that include all vowels and frequent consonants (like “SLATE” and “ROUND”).
  • Observe all boards together:
    Don’t focus on one grid. Use shared letters that appear across multiple puzzles.
  • Prioritize greens and shared yellows:
    Locked positions can reveal useful patterns for other words.
  • Avoid repeating letters too soon:
    Test new characters early to eliminate possibilities efficiently.
  • Focus on letter patterns:
    Common endings like “-ING,” “-ED,” or “-LY” can help solve multiple boards faster.
  • Work from the easiest to hardest:
    Finish simpler words first to unlock overlapping clues for the remaining puzzles.
  • Stay calm on the last guesses:
    Extreme mode can trick you with rare letters; use elimination logic carefully.
